Gordon Rees Scully Mansukhani Welcomes Seana Azad as New Partner to Strengthen Environmental and Toxic Tort Division

Walnut Creek, Calif. — Gordon Rees Scully Mansukhani has appointed Seana Azad as a partner in its environmental and toxic tort practice. This announcement was made on Monday, marking a significant addition to the firm’s team.

Azad brings a robust background in civil litigation, with particular expertise in employment law, product liability, and toxic tort cases. In her new role, she will work on complex litigation cases across both state and federal courts in California. Her practice encompasses a range of legal disputes, including mass torts, contract issues, construction defects, and employment law concerns.
